To find her freedom, she must first escape her past.

When a reclusive young widow moves into the decaying Wildfell Hall, her refusal to conform ignites a firestorm of local gossip and suspicion. Beneath her guarded exterior lies a harrowing secret of a ruinous marriage and a desperate flight for survival that defies every nineteenth-century convention.
